Trade negotiations

Trade negotiations convey the objectives and credibility and are a vital process in the development of effective trade agreements and policies in the region. The International Trade and Integration Division of ECLAC helps to ensure the successful negotiation and implementation of important trade policies and agreements which contribute to sustainable economic development.
